1. College of Resource and Environmental Engineering
2. Guizhou University
3. Guiyang 550025
4. China
5. State Key Laboratory of Fine Chemicals
6. Key Laboratory of Industrial Ecology and Environmental Engineering (MOE)
7. School of Environmental Science and Technology
8. Dalian University of Technology
9. Dalian 116024
10. Department of Chemistry and Food Chemistry
11. Center for Advancing Electronics Dresden (CFAED)
12. Technische Universitaet Dresden
13. 01062 Dresden
14. Germany
15. Department of Chemical and Biomolecular Engineering
16. The Hong Kong University of Science &Technology
17. Kowloon